Abstract

Introduction
The current research was conducted with the aim of presenting a high-quality education model in dense classes of elementary school students in Qazvin city.

Method
To achieve the research goal, a systematic qualitative approach and grounded theory method have been used. In order to collect data, semi-structured interviews and document review were used, and for sampling, a mixed purposeful sampling method (combination of theoretical sampling, snowball, and criterion sampling) was used. The participants of the research were expert professors of this field, managers and teachers of the first and second elementary years, managers and experts responsible for the first and second elementary years of the General Department of Education of Qazvin province and districts one and two, heads of educational groups and leaders. Sampling and semi-structured interviews continued until data analysis and exploration reached theoretical saturation after 19 interviews. In order to ensure the reliability of the research, strategies of review by expert professors and review by participants have been used.

Results
Finally, based on the research results, 23 main categories were identified. The transformation of the classroom into a moral learning community was recognized as a central phenomenon. Other categories were grouped into 5 main categories (causal conditions, contextual conditions, intervening conditions, strategies and consequences) and the relationships between them were drawn and presented in the form of a paradigm model.

Discussion
According to the findings, the central concept of the moral learning community and the potential of social education was raised through the mutual communication of the main actors, who are in a dynamic relationship with each other, and high-quality education requires understanding their combined and separate effects.
